Koziol is a tall drink of water. His thinner frame doesn't impact him from a physicality standpoint. He's a dependable blocker in both the run and passing games. Koziol can set the edge, operate as a lead pulling blocker, and hold up with strong hands and good anchor in pass protection. Koziol has smooth hips and good bend in his routes. He uncovers quickly and is physical through his routes. He has soft, dependable hands and is a ball winner at the catch point. He concludes college with a 2.6% drop rate in his final season and a 61.3% contested catch rate overall. His biggest limiting factor as a player, as far as ceiling goes, is that he isn't an explosive mover. He doesn't have the raw speed or explosive lateral agility to line up on the perimeter or be asked to operate as a man coverage beater. He'll be at his best against zone coverage and linebackers/nickels in coverage. Koziol isn't a rugged RAC player. He can generate YAC, but his lanky size allows him to get cut down by defenders easily. He forced only two missed tackles in his final collegiate season.
